Description: Autism Assistance Dogs Ireland trains and places specially matched assistance dogs with autistic children and their families across Ireland. The charity receives no government funding, and it costs β¬25,000 to train just one assistance dog, so if they were to get one euro from 25,000 individuals they would then have enough to say βYesβ to one more family this year.
